> Is there a way to add different lyrics to these voices?
> (\lyricsto is obviously out because it needs named
> voice contexts, but for these short "splits" specifying
> syllable durations would be no big deal.)

You can do lyrics on the form:
\new Lyrics \lyrics { \skip 1*20 bla4 bla8 }

(you can view \addlyrics as a command that just fiddles with the durations of 
the syllables)

This part of lilypond is however a weakness, improvements could be done (i'm 
actually thinking about proposing a new system or an improvement to the 
current one).
